- The distance between Tirana, Albania and Turku, Finland is approximately 2,140 km or 1,330 mi.
- To reach Tirana in this distance one would set out from Turku bearing 185.7° or S and follow the great circles arc to approach Tirana bearing 183.7° or S .
- Tirana has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a) whereas Turku has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Tirana is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Turku is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 10.4 °C (18.7°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4.7 °C (8.5°F) less in Tirana.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 528 mm (20.8 in) more which is equivalent to 528 l/m² (12.96 US gal/ft²) or 5,280,000 l/ha (564,467 US gal/ac) more. About 1 4/5 as much.
- There are 756 more hours of sunlight per year in Tirana. In whichever way circa 2h 03' more per day or about 1 3/7 as many.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 19.2° higher in Tirana than in Turku.
- Relative humidity levels are 18.6% lower.
- The mean dew point temperature is 6.1°C (11°F) higher.
